Description

Elymoclavine is a naturally occurring ergot alkaloid and a key intermediate in the biosynthesis of more complex ergoline derivatives. This compound is of significant interest in pharmaceutical research and development due to its unique chemical structure and biological activity profile. It serves as a critical building block for scientists and manufacturers in the life sciences sector, particularly those focused on neuropharmacology and mycotoxin research. Application

  • Pharmaceutical Intermediate: Serves as a crucial precursor in the synthetic pathways for various ergot-derived pharmaceuticals and novel therapeutic agents.
  • Biochemical Research: Used as a reference standard and tool compound in studies investigating the biosynthesis, metabolism, and biological effects of ergot alkaloids.
  • Neuropharmacology Studies: Employed in research targeting neurological receptors and pathways associated with the ergoline class of compounds.
  • Mycotoxin Analysis: Acts as a calibration standard in analytical methods (e.g., HPLC, LC-MS) for the detection and quantification of ergot alkaloids in agricultural and food products.
  • Academic & Industrial R&D: Provides a high-purity starting material for chemical synthesis and structure-activity relationship (SAR) studies in both university and corporate laboratory settings.

Basic Information

Product Name Elymoclavine
CAS No. 548-43-6
Molecular Formula C16H18N2O
Molecular Weight 254.33 g/mol
Synonyms Elymoclavine; (+)-Elymoclavine; (8β)-9,10-Didehydro-6-methyl-8-ergolen-8-ol; 6-Methyl-8β-ergolene-8-ol; 8β-Hydroxy-6-methyl-9-ergolene; Lysergol, 9,10-didehydro-6-methyl-; NSC 169854; UNII-6Q4W5GQ2QH
EINECS 208-953-7
